If your dog is biting while you are playing you want to redirect the biting onto something that is okay to bite. This is why you want to have chew toys and treats ready to go at all times. This is going to be really important for training them. Anytime your dog nips or bites, redirect.

Additionally, bites to … WebJan 31, 2024 · Often, playful biting is accompanied by other signs of excitement and even hyperactivity. Your dog will probably race around the room and jump on you as well. In contrast, an aggravated dog typically has a stiff body with muscles tensed up. They may wrinkle their muzzle, pull back their lips to display their teeth and even growl. shared ownership in bicester
